Asbestos is a mineral that occurs naturally that has been used to create insulation and fire-retardant materials. Inhaling the fibers could cause inflammation and fibrosis that can will cause scarring of the lung tissue over time. The signs of mesothelioma can not appear for decades after exposure, making it difficult to diagnose the condition.
The symptoms of mesothelioma can manifest as chest pain that ranges from dull to sharp or as a pressure feeling on the chest. It can cause fluid to build up in the lining of the heart, a condition known as pericardial effusion. In addition, patients with mesothelioma can have a shorter breath and a constant cough.

Asbestos is a naturally occurring mineral that was used in building materials and many other applications due to its insulation and fire-retardant properties. It was also cheap to import and available globally. Unfortunately, asbestos fibers are extremely small and can be breathed into the lung, where they could cause mesothelioma and other lung diseases.
Mesothelioma can be difficult to detect, since it is a recurrence of other respiratory diseases and has a lengthy incubation period. People who have were exposed to asbestos in their workplaces or at home are at the risk of developing mesothelioma.
